Tambuwal and Lamido Withdraw in ADC Primaries, Making Way for Youth in Sokoto
Former Sokoto governor and senator Aminu Waziri Tambuwal has stepped aside in the ADC senatorial primary. He now supports Faruk Malami Yabo, a former state commissioner, for the Sokoto South ticket. Senator Ibrahim Lamido also withdrew after a reconciliation deal among party stakeholders. ADC has yet to name its candidate for Sokoto East. The party’s spokesperson said these moves aim to boost youth participation in politics. Supporters are urged to unite and prepare for the next general election.
